Operations of the same type appearing at the same depth in the computation graph (indicated by color in the animation) are batched together regardless of whether or not they appear in the same parse tree. The [Embed](tensorflow_fold/g3doc/py/td.md#td.Embedding) operation converts [words to vector representations](https://www.tensorflow.org/tutorials/word2vec/). The fully connected ([FC](tensorflow_fold/g3doc/py/td.md#td.FC)) operation combines word vectors to form vector representations of phrases. The output of the network is a vector representation of an entire sentence. Although only a single parse tree of a sentence is shown, the same network can run, and batch together operations, over multiple parse trees of arbitrary shapes and sizes. The TensorFlow `concat`, `while_loop`, and `gather` ops are created once, prior to variable initialization, by [Loom](tensorflow_fold/g3doc/py/loom.md), the low-level API for TensorFlow Fold.
